Forgetting is an intrinsic aspect of human memory, characterized by the gradual loss or inaccessibility of information over time. Hermann Ebbinghaus, a pioneering psychologist, extensively studied this phenomenon and formulated the forgetting curve. This curve illustrates that memory loss occurs rapidly immediately after learning and then decelerates over time. Several mechanisms contribute to forgetting, including encoding failure, storage decay, retrieval failure, and interference.

Forgetting is a complex cognitive phenomenon influenced by several factors, among which interference and decay are particularly prominent. These processes explain why individuals often struggle to retrieve specific information from memory, leading to lapses in recall that can be observed in everyday situations.

Implicit memories, also known as non-declarative memories, are long-term memories that function outside of conscious awareness. These memories influence behavior and skills without explicit knowledge. This type of memory is evident in tasks like playing tennis, snowboarding, and texting. Implicit memory has three subsystems: procedural memory, conditioning, and priming. This type of memory is essential in various activities, from everyday tasks to specialized skills.

The cerebellum, while traditionally associated with motor control, also plays a crucial role in memory, particularly in procedural memory, which involves learning motor tasks that become automatic through repetition. For example, studies have shown that when the cerebellum is damaged, individuals or animals lose the ability to learn conditioned motor responses, such as the conditioned eye-blink response in classical conditioning experiments with rabbits. False memories represent a cognitive distortion in which individuals recall events that did not happen, or remember them in an altered form. This phenomenon highlights the brain's constructive nature in processing and recalling memories, emphasizing that memory is not a perfect representation of past events but rather a dynamic reconstruction influenced by various factors.

Cognitive psychology. Forgetting the presidents.

H L Roediger1, K A DeSoto2

  • 1Department of Psychology, Washington University, St. Louis, MO 63130, USA. roediger@wustl.edu.

Science (New York, N.Y.)
|November 29, 2014
PubMed
Summary

U.S. presidents are forgotten in collective memory at a predictable linear rate. This study empirically demonstrates how historical figures fade from public recall over time.

Area of Science:

  • Cognitive Psychology
  • Social Psychology
  • Historical Memory Studies

Background:

  • Collective memory influences societal understanding of historical figures.
  • Previous research has explored forgetting curves for individual memory, but less is known about collective forgetting of historical figures.

Purpose of the Study:

  • To empirically investigate the process of forgetting U.S. presidents from collective memory.
  • To model the rate at which historical figures recede in public recall.
  • To predict when recent presidents will be recalled at levels similar to less prominent historical figures.

Main Methods:

  • Two studies involving undergraduate students (N=415) in 1974, 1991, and 2009, and adults (N=497) in 2014.
  • Participants recalled U.S. presidents and their ordinal positions.
